Packing for a long journey is a balancing act. Everything you want for comfort without too much weight. We are aiming for less than 30 lbs. before food and water. Not ultralight in comparison to others, but I must have soap and water.

These seem like the essentials without consideration of clothing, documents, and the contents of our pockets. We will also add fuel and Bic lighters after we arrive. There is no taking those on the plane. The REI Half Dome 2 Plus is a good two person tent, long enough for the tallest Clackett. For our ‘sleep system’ we have Big Agnes inflatable pads, which are comfortable but do have a tendency to leak; we think we have repaired all the holes in Tim’s. Trekology inflatable pillows and a tiny Flextailgear air pump are luxury items, but the weight penalty is not excessive. The cooking gear is mostly titanium. For our stove we have the MSR Pocket Rocket 2; amazingly small and only 4oz. A late item bought just a week ago – the Carson Scout binoculars; just 6oz.
